基于BP神经网络对苹果呼吸强度的预测
Prediction of Respiration Intensity of Apple Based on BP Neural Network
【摘要】 应用BP神经网络,通过苹果贮藏期间多维数据与呼吸强度的相关分析确定网络的拓扑结构,建立苹果呼吸强度的人工神经网络模型。仿真结果表明,该神经网络能很好地拟合不同贮藏条件下的呼吸强度,模型预测精度达到90%以上。同时,通过遗传算法优化BP神经网络的初始权值和阈值矩阵,使神经网络的预测精度进一步提高。
【Abstract】 A network topological structure was determined and an artificial neural network model for predicting respiration rate of Red Fuji apple during storage was established by using BP neural network.The correlation between multi-dimension input data and respiration rate was reported.Compared to the determined respiration rate under different storage conditions,the BP neural network model well predicted the respiration rate with the prediction precision above 90%.Meanwhile,the optimization of the weight and threshold of matrix by the application of genetic algorithms of BP neural network can improve the prediction precision.
